V514 ELM is a 1999 Honda Shuttle in Red with a 2,254c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 1999 Honda Shuttle models, the average MOT pass rate is 70.8% with a typical mileage of 98,386 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Honda Shuttle f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 3,787 recorded failures. If you're considering buying V514 ELM,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Honda Shuttle typically stays on UK roads for around 31 years. At 27 years old, this Honda Shuttle is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
